Japanese-Inspired Longevity Tea (Moringa & Lemon Detox Drink)

🌿 Ingredients

  • 1 cup hot water (not boiling, around 80°C / 176°F)

  • 1 teaspoon organic moringa leaves or moringa powder

  • 1 teaspoon high-quality green tea or matcha powder

  • 1 teaspoon honey (optional, for sweetness)

  • 1 slice fresh lemon or 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ice

  • A few mint leaves (optional, for aroma)


👩‍🍳 Preparation

  1. Boil water and let it cool slightly for a minute or two.
    (Boiling water can destroy delicate antioxidants in green tea and moringa.)

  2. Add the moringa leaves or powder into a teapot or cup. Pour the hot water over it and let it steep for 5–7 minutes.

  3. If you’re using green tea or matcha, add it after steeping the moringa and stir well to blend.

  4. Add lemon juice or a fresh lemon slice. The vitamin C in lemon enhances the absorption of antioxidants from green tea and moringa.

  5. Sweeten lightly with honey if desired. Avoid adding honey to very hot water to preserve its nutrients.

  6. Stir gently and enjoy warm.


🌸 Health Benefits (Science-Based)

  • Moringa leaves are packed with vitamins A, C, and E, iron, and calcium. They help reduce inflammation, balance blood sugar, and support immunity.

  • Green tea is rich in catechins (especially EGCG), known for promoting heart health, brain function, and fat metabolism.

  • Lemon adds vitamin C, supports digestion, detoxification, and helps in collagen formation for youthful skin.

  • Honey and mint add soothing, antimicrobial, and refreshing effects.


🌞 How to Use

Drink one cup in the morning on an empty stomach or in the afternoon for a gentle energy boost.
Avoid excessive consumption (limit to 2 cups daily) if you are sensitive to caffeine or have thyroid issues.
